Sanders-Reed v. Martinez
A district court held that a minor may bring a climate change lawsuit against the state of New Mexico under the public trust doctrine. Robinson Township v. Commonwealth
A Pennsylvania appellate court partially struck down Act 13, which pertains to oil and gas operations in the Marcellus Shale, as unconstitutional. National Chicken Council v. Environmental Protection Agency
The D.C. Circuit dismissed a petition challenging an EPA rule issued under the Energy Independence and Security Act of 2007 (EISA) concerning ethanol fuel.
